Kerr Design Build is an award-winning Vancouver-based renovation and luxury home builder with over 30 years of experience. The company, formerly Kerr Construction & Design, has won multiple awards, including the Georgie Awards and SAM Awards. Our expertise as custom home builders allows us to successfully complete renovations or new home constructions with our design talent, knowledge, and experience. We prioritize understanding our clients' wants, needs, and expectations and handle every aspect of the project from concept to completion within the agreed-upon schedule and budget.
